From The Economist: Convicted of racketeering, 11 educators were handcuffed on April 1st for their roles in a cheating scandal within Atlanta's public schools (APS) that stretches back to 2001. The criminal investigation that led to the beginning of the trial last August involved more than 50 schools and hundreds of interviews with pupils, parents and staff. One teacher was acquitted.&nbsp; And how did it all begin? Suspiciously high scores on the Criterion-Reference Competency Test, standardised exams that assess competency in maths, English and other skills, prompted first a local newspaper, and then Georgia's former governor Sonny Perdue, to start asking questions.&nbsp;</description><thumbnail_url>https://climatechangedispatch.com/wp-content/uploads/images_pics7_cheaters.jpg</thumbnail_url></oembed>
